      One of my favorite stories involves one of my teammates. A few years back, he was constantly complaining about his Spyder; it always jammed, would vent gas, chop balls, double fire, be a general demon. Oddly enough, i had the same exact gun, same exact internals, and yet i had no problems. So, i too his gun home, cleaned it, oiled it, and ran around 500 balls through it, no jams, not a single chopped ball, worked like a charm. He swore that he was oiling it before every game, and yet it still wouldn't work. So, i was watching him oil it up before a game one day, and figured it out. He's also a cyclist, and was using his chain lube to lube his gun. His chain lube was not only petroleum based, but was only rated for 40 degrees. So, not only was he ripping o-rings to shreds, but the c02 would actually freeze the lube he was using. very amusing to watch.
